The literature review on assessment of lingual concavities in posterior mandibula with CBCT to prevent complications such as perforations during dental implant placement.
The electronic search of full-text articles on lingual concavity studies with CBCT was performed. The data on the prevalence, depth and angle of concavities was analyzed.
The analysis included 5 articles from 2011 to 2016 years. Totally 1713 mandibular concavities were evaluated in 1232 patients. The prevalence was 46.7-68%; mean depth was from 2.4 mm to 5.4 mm; and the mean angle varied from 143 to 156.6 degrees.
Though morphologic data of lingual concavities showed similar pattern it is necessary to provide CBCT evaluation prior to dental implant placement to define available bone and its morphology. It is recommended to use guided surgery if U-type is evident.
